PROSECUTION CASE WITHDRAWN A WEEK BEFORE IT WAS DUE IN COURT
THE family of an adored dad who died after he was hit by a car say they are living a life sentence after the prosecution case against the driver was dropped a week before trial.
Craig Dixon, 39, died from head injuries after he and his dog Duchess were hit by a car in Westgate, in Guisborough, on December 2, 2022. Gurchan Singh was set to stand trial accused of causing death by careless diving.
But a week before the trial was due to begin, in January 2025, over two years after Craig’s death, the Crown Prosecution Service offered no evidence.
The delivery driver, 41, was released by the court and will face no further action.
Duchess, was badly injured in the collision and Craig's family made the heartbreaking decision to put her to sleep.
Now an inquest into the dad’s death heard there is no CCTV footage of the collision but one witness says they believed Singh’s Citroen was speeding in the lead up to the fatal incident.
